About: Our Clients Strategies is one of the world’s premier investment firms. The firm deploys systematic, computer-driven trading strategies across multiple liquid asset classes, including equities, futures, and foreign exchange. The core of our effort is rigorous research into a wide range of market anomalies, fueled by our unparalleled access to a wide range of publicly available data sources. Role/Responsibilities: Our Client is seeking a quantitative researcher for the Cubist Machine Learning Research group with experience in machine learning, especially recent deep learning and natural language processing technology.   Researchers will use a rigorous scientific method to develop sophisticated trading models and shape our insights into how the markets will behave.  Successful researchers manage all aspects of the research process including data ingestion and processing, data analysis, methodology selection, implementation and testing, prototyping, and performance evaluation.   Researchers will be introduced to industry standard datasets, including understanding which data may be relevant to a certain model or financial problem; how to collect, parse, and clean the data; how to incorporate the data into innovative functional models; how to construct and develop features from raw data; and how to estimate effectiveness of such features.   Researchers will also be provided with the opportunity to implement the full breadth of their knowledge and training to actively participate in all stages of research & development of financial models through use of machine learning. Based on experience from working with existing industry-standard models and algorithms, researchers will learn how to construct their own models in order to solve complex financial problems and enhance data prediction capabilities within the financial services industry.   Requirements:

Overview Data Scientist  – Competitive salary  - New York, London, Singapore, Hong Kong Our client is looking for Data Scientist to join their dedicated team. Their group is responsible for the timely delivery of comprehensive and error-free data to some of the most demanding and successful systematic Portfolio Managers in the world. What you'll be doing: This exceptional individual will be a member of a small team of Data Scientists who play a vital role in ensuring the smooth day-to-day implementation of a large research infrastructure, and the live production trading of billions of dollars of capital across global capital markets, including equities, futures, options and other financial instruments. Responsibilities include:
  • Identification of new data sets
  • Engaging with vendors to understand characteristics of datasets
  • Building processes and technology tools to ingest, tag and clean datasets
  • Analysis of datasets to generate descriptive statistics and propose potential applications of data
  • Monitoring and enhancing the automated data collection and cleansing infrastructure
  • Research on new technologies for improved data management and efficient retrieval
